justine recently challenged us to present a photo and invite you to guess what it is.

My entry, the photo is featured above, was protect (me)

My photo was a cropped image of a large mural, painted on a wall in a narrow street in the heart of Brüssel, near the Grote Markt, I am not sure of the exact story but it does speak about gay rights, solidarity, and preservatifs (condoms). So, I thought it fitted the theme set by Justine quite snugly?

It was fun to see you guessing what it might be:

Justine thought it might be a cardboard home, a shelter for people on the street. Not a bad guess in some ways.

Mara felt it implied a room of one’s own. If a room of one’s own offers protection then that would also be a good guess.

desleyjane was intrigued by an artifact in the corner and then figured it was a book cover, well the cover part came close I guess?

Albert amusingly thought it might be graffiti on an airplane, and also thought he saw a fingerprint. I’m wondering what he was drinking or smoking?
